Explore the dynamic and impactful world of Consulting Engineer jobs, a profession that sits at the critical intersection of deep technical expertise and strategic business consulting. Consulting Engineers are the trusted advisors who translate complex technological capabilities into tangible business outcomes for clients across diverse industries. They are not merely implementers but strategic partners, guiding organizations through the entire lifecycle of technology adoption, from initial concept and design through to deployment, optimization, and ongoing support. The core mission of a Consulting Engineer is to understand a client's unique business challenges and objectives, and then architect, design, and implement tailored technical solutions. A typical engagement involves a blend of responsibilities. In the pre-sales phase, they collaborate with sales teams to analyze client needs, propose viable solutions, and create compelling technical proposals and designs. Once a project is secured, their role shifts to hands-on leadership: developing detailed implementation and migration plans, configuring complex systems in lab or live environments, and leading or executing the deployment itself. Post-implementation, they ensure stability and value by troubleshooting sophisticated issues, performing optimizations, and transferring knowledge to the client's internal teams through documentation and training. The skill set required for these high-level jobs is both broad and deep. Successful Consulting Engineers possess expert-level knowledge in specific technology domains such as networking (SD-WAN, routing protocols), cybersecurity (firewalls, cloud security), collaboration, or data center infrastructure. This is almost always underpinned by a strong foundation in core IT principles and networking fundamentals. Beyond technical prowess, the role demands exceptional soft skills: the ability to communicate complex ideas clearly to both technical and executive audiences, outstanding client-facing and relationship-building capabilities, and proficient technical writing for creating design documents, manuals, and reports. Problem-solving is a daily activity, often requiring innovative thinking to resolve unique compatibility or performance challenges. Typical requirements for Consulting Engineer jobs include a bachelor's degree in computer science, engineering, or a related field, coupled with several years of relevant hands-on experience in systems engineering, network administration, or a similar role. Industry-recognized certifications (like CCNA/CCNP, CISSP, or vendor-specific credentials) are highly valued and often expected, as they validate expertise. The profession suits those who are self-motivated, adept at working independently and within teams, and comfortable in a client-centric, project-based environment that may involve varying schedules.
